The scale must be “

OFF

” at the onset for performing all functions.

When instructed to PRESS a key, be sure to do so FIRMLY.

_________________________________________________________________________

TO ENTER FUNCTION MODE

1)

With the scale turned “

OFF

”, press and hold “

TARE

”.  While holding “

TARE

” down, quickly press and

release “

ON

”.  Release “

TARE

”.

2)

Display will read “

F.1

” (

if display reads “

F.0

”, press “

TARE

” again which will display “

F.1

)

3)

Select specific functions by pressing “

TARE

” until proper selection is displayed.

4)

To exit, press “

ON

”.

* after each adjustment, scale must be re-calibrated *

F.1

DEALER CALIBRATION

1) Press and hold “

TARE

” button.  While holding “

TARE

” button, quickly press “

ON

” and release both.  Display

should read “

F.1

”.

2) Press “

ZERO

” to display current 

off-set

 value.

3) Off-set

 value should be between 5,000 and 15,000.  If value is not within this range, go to step “

F.3

” below.

4) Press “

ON

” to zero the scale

5) Press “

TARE

” ,“

ON

”, “

TARE

”, “

ON

”.  Display should read “

1

” while depressing “

TARE

” and “

2

” when “

ON

” is

depressed.

6) Display should read “

===

Þ

” opposite the “

ZERO

” key.  If it does not appear, turn the scale “

OFF

” and start

again at Step 1.

7) Place full capacity weight on scale (except TLE-70; add 50 lb.) on platform and allow display to stabilize.

8) Press “

ZERO

9) The scale should “automatically” calibrate and display should read “

donE

”.

10) The display will show a numerical “count down” which should reflect the weight on the platform or “0” if calibra-

tion weights have been removed.

F.2

DISPLAY/SEGMENT CHECK

1) Press “

TARE

” and hold.  At the same time, quickly press and release “

ON

”. Release “

TARE

”.

2) Display should read “

F.1

” (

if the display reads “

F.0

”, press “

TARE

” again, which will display “

F.1

).

3) Press “

TARE

” until display reads “

F.2

”.

4) Press “

ZERO

” to enter 

DISPLAY/SEGMENT CHECK

 function.  Display will illuminate all segments of the

display to check for failure or damage.

5) Return to NORMAL operation by pressing “

ON

”.

The scale is now ready for the Weights & Measurement authority to seal.  This is accomplished by placing a lead

wire through the protrusion in the circular hole on the underside of the scale and connecting it with a blob of lead

mashed with the “official seal”.
